引言
随着去中心化金融(DeFi)生态的快速演进,桌面钱包在安全性、可控性和离线签名方面承载着重要角色。本文聚焦电脑版TPWallet在BSC(Binance Smart Chain)上的钱包创建和管理,系统性分析实时支付监控、密钥保护、网页钱包协作、智能化金融系统落地、行业趋势与技术方案设计,旨在为开发与运维团队提供一个可落地的参考框架。
1. 背景与目标
在BSC生态中,桌面钱包相较于网页钱包在私钥控制权方面具备更强的使用信任感,但也带来桌面环境的安全挑战。目标是通过多层防护实现私钥长期安全 custody、实现对用户资产的可观测性,并为应用层提供可扩展的智能金融组件接口。本文从架构、实现和治理三个维度展开讨论。
2. 实时支付监控:架构与实现要点
- 核心需求:对用户地址的入账、出账、以及对接的智能合约事件进行近实时监控,提供交易可追溯性、告警机制和可审计日志。
- 技术选型:通过BSC的WebSocket RPC订阅头信息与新区块事件,结合日志过滤实现对指定地址和合约事件的订阅。对于高并发场景,采用事件队列和背压控制,确保主应用界面不阻塞。
- 数据流与安全:交易拉取、签名前的本地验证、与后端可选的数据聚合服务的对接都在本地沙箱内完成,网络传输采用TLS,日志仅保留必要字段并进行最小化敏感信息处理。
- 展示与告警:为用户提供交易状态指示、误差回滚提示、以及可自定义的告警阈值(如交易延迟、成交失败等)。
- 风险与合规:对虚假交易、伪装域名和钓鱼应用进行防护,确保仅对正式域名进行交易签名与广播。

3. 密钥保护:多层防护设计
- 私钥 custody:私钥和助记词的存储采用本地加密的keystore文件,使用AES-256-GCM等现代加密算法,密钥由设备的安全模块或操作系统提供的安全托管服务保护。
- 助记词与派生:支持BIP39助记词与BIP44/BIP84等路径派生,用户可在需要时开启额外的主密钥口令(passphrase)。
- 硬件钱包集成:原生支持Ledger、Trezor等硬件钱包进行离线签名与流式交易,签名过程在硬件设备中完成,签名结果回传至桌面应用。
- 备份与灾备:提供离线备份方案、密钥分片和云端可选的加密备份策略;对密钥文件与备份进行完整性校验与版本管理。
- 安全运行时:避免私钥在内存中长时间驻留,必要时使用内存加密和脱敏展示,支持清理剪贴板和截屏防护。
4. 网页钱包的安全性与互操作性
- 与桌面钱包的协同:网页钱包可以通过授权码或安全的跨设备会话进行信任绑定,减少重复输入同时保留对私钥的控制权。
- 离线签名与最小暴露:提供离线签名模式,交易在受控设备与网页端之间被分离,防止私钥在浏览器环境中暴露。
- 防钓鱼与完整性:结合代码签名、域名校验、密钥轮换和短时效的授权令牌等手段提升安全性。
- API与兼容性:定义清晰的签名、广播与查询API,保持对BSC RPC和简单跨链桥的兼容性,便于未来扩展至其他EVM链。
5. 智能化金融系统在BSC上的落地设计
- 策略引擎:在本地或云端部署策略引擎,依据交易频率、 gas 价格、资产分布等维度自动化执行再平衡、风险控制与闪电交易策略。
- DeFi 集成:接入主要的BSC DeFi协议,如流动性挖掘、跨链借贷和合成资产,提供一致的交易体验与风险提示。
- 风险评估与合规性:对对手方风险、流动性池风险、价格滑点等建立量化等级、提供可视化的风险仪表盘。
- 数据分析与可视化:整合链上数据、交易历史和策略执行日志,提供自定义报表和导出能力,帮助用户与研究者进行深度分析。
6. 行业分析
- 市场态势:桌面钱包在对私钥控制与安全性的诉求上具有稳定市场,伴随DeFi扩展,需求向高度可控的本地签名和离线能力倾斜。BSC生态的繁荣带来较高的交易密度和对低延迟监控工具的需求。
- 竞争格局:主流钱包厂商专注跨链与易用性,桌面钱包需强调私钥安全、低延迟监控和可观测性以差异化。与网页钱包的互补性成为重要竞争点。
- 安全事件与合规趋势:近年钱包相关的安全事件多聚焦私钥保护和钓鱼攻击,合规方面对数据最小化与跨境数据传输有更高要求,需要在设计中预留合规机制。
- 技术趋势:硬件钱包集成、离线签名、可观测性增强、可组合的策略引擎,以及跨链互操作性将成为核心能力。
7. 技术方案设计要点(总览)
- 架构要点:桌面客户端(Electron/原生应用)+ 安全核心模块 + 网络层 + 签名引擎 + 实时监控组件 + 网页钱包网关(可选) + 本地日志和备份管理。
- 数据流设计:用户操作触发交易 -> 本地签名 -> 广播到BSC网络 -> 实时监控服务捕获交易状态 -> 日志与告警提供给用户。
- 安全与隐私:最小化敏感数据存储,使用端到端加密,日志中去标识化,关键动作需要二次认证。对外接口采取最小权限、逐步授权的设计。
- 性能与可扩展性:避免阻塞UI,交易签名与广播在子进程/工作线程完成,实时监控采用事件队列和背压。

- 容灾与运维:提供代码签名、自动更新、版本回滚、密钥备份多地点存储以及可审计日志。
- 互操作性与未来扩展:保留对其他EVM链和跨链协议的接入点,遵循通用的签名与广播接口。
8. 实施与落地建议
- 安全审计:上线前进行多轮代码审计和第三方安全评估,重点关注私钥管理、签名流程、网络模块和更新机制。
- 用户教育:通过引导、文档和示例帮助用户理解私钥保护、离线签名爱与风险控制。
- 更新与合规:设立版本更新策略、变更日志与安全公告,确保保护用户资产并对潜在风险透明化。
9. 结论
桌面钱包在BSC生态中具有天然的私钥主控权优势,但也承担更高的安全与运维责任。通过多层密钥保护、完善的实时监控、网页钱包的互操作性以及智能金融系统的落地设计,能够为用户提供更安全、可观测、可扩展的资产管理与金融服务能力。上述架构与设计原则可作为落地实现的参考框架,实际落地时需结合具体对接的背端服务、用户场景与合规要求进行精细化实现。
评论
NovaCoder
这篇文章把桌面钱包与BSC生态的痛点讲清楚了,尤其对实时监控和密钥保护的梳理很实用。
钱包爱好者
实际落地时,需要考虑平台更新对私钥存储格式的影响,建议附带版本迁移策略。
CryptoSage
对Web钱包的安全设计有很好的提醒,离线签名和硬件钱包的组合值得更多关注。
HyperNova
智能化金融系统部分有前瞻性,但要警惕合规和风险模型的透明性。
星云旅人
行业分析中提到的竞争格局很真实,建议增加对跨链互操作性的讨论。